Output 5621422622d14780edb90d7321e91506ecd7c6140f969135aa8ce4573e596988:848

value
15690
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5a07d9d31fb0a46d403db98b056c8e9aeaea3470 OP_EQUAL
address
39u49JBVmoie2qn6QGrYN4QV7DsSmFsz1M
transaction
5621422622d14780edb90d7321e91506ecd7c6140f969135aa8ce4573e596988
spent
true